SD. 02. Influences of circadian rhythm in rtPA treatment for patients with stroke: a prospective study

MOREIRA, A.M.M. ; OLIVEIRA, P.B. ; DINIZ, D.L.O. ; NETO, P.B. ; BRUIN, V.M.S. ;

Abstract:

The circadian rhythm relates to several biological functions such as apoptosis, drugs metabolism, homeostatic mechanisms, protrombotic factors, etc. Unclear results have been displayed about the influence of chronotherapic factors related to the use of rtPA in cerebral vascular attack (CVA). Some studies indicate improvements in capacity and independence of patients treated with rtPA during the day, whilst others show no chronotherapic differences.
